Mindsparkle: Studio Bruch DATE July 24, 2026 EDITOR Mindsparkle Mag Inside the woodland fairytale Studio Bruch built around a chef's surname Aiche Speiselokal takes its name from chef Tobias Aichhorn — a surname that, in German, sounds close to Eichhörnchen, or squirrel, and its habit of hoarding the finest supplies in the cellar.

Studio Bruch built a brand identity that takes that association literally, turning the restaurant into a small, self-contained fairytale.Alpine-inspired illustration gives the eatery an independent, almost storybook world, populated by animal characters who collect, serve, and enjoy — a squirrel stirring a pot, a magpie serving a plated acorn, a deer at rest.

At the center of it all sits the acorn itself: sometimes a logo, sometimes an ingredient, sometimes an object, a single playful symbol that recurs across every touchpoint.That system extends from a debossed gift book and packaging through to illustration, stamped ceramics, and photography of the restaurant's own pantry and table — each piece carrying the same acorn mark, whether stamped into clay or cut into signage.
